What are the Home Remedies for Back Pain?

Back pain - though it is a disorder, is never taken all that seriously. It is an ailment that affects almost everyone in their lifetimes. It is a serious issue and if its not taken care of can take monstrous proportions. Yet for all this, there are certain simple things that one can do to keep this issue of back pain in check.

Mild exercises when you have back pain can actually help you de-stress and find relief from back pain. To start mildly is the key. There is always a tendency for the back pain to feel little worse as you begin, yet it should not be a major concern. Exercises should be such that it eases the back and doesn't stress it out further. Walking over short distances, stretching, mild swimming are exercises that are advisable.

You can take non-prescription drugs like aspirin can prove helpful in the initial stages of the back pain. Applying an ice pack over the area that is hurting is another way for relieving one self. If the pain persists for more than four or five days, one must try out using heated pads over the affected area.

One thing that must be kept in mind is that an individual who has suffered from back pain one is four times more likely to suffer from it again. It is in ones best interest to keep a check on the kind of activities that we do and more importantly how we do them. If an individual is suffering from a cardiac problem the it becomes imperative for him to keep a check on his cardiac parameters. In a similar manner it is very essential that someone suffering from back pain tries to avoid stress and at the same time makes every effort to strengthen his back.

The best remedy as pointed above is exercise, though a little ironic it works best not just to keep the back pain at bay. It also acts as a agent to strengthen the back, thereby reducing the intensity of the back pain that you might suffer from at any time in future.
